我想null
在没有选择任何内容而不是""
. 使用reduce
下面的函数它仍然返回""
。请注意,如果选择了某些内容,则它需要返回对象,但其中仅包含id
字段。
<v-select v-model="answer"
:placeholder="Pick one (or not)"
:options="[{id: 1, label: 'A'}, {id: 2, label: 'B'}]"
:reduce="entry => (entry === '' ? null : {id: entry.id})">
</v-select>